From 54ce2c62e07219a61bcd7ac8b047cd7b3452509e 2014-07-29 21:16:13 From: Thomas Kluyver Date: 2014-07-29 21:16:13 Subject: [PATCH] Merge pull request #6236 from takluyver/fix-sys-executable-for-native-kernel Fix detecting the native kernel to launch with sys.executable --- diff --git a/IPython/kernel/manager.py b/IPython/kernel/manager.py index eed7e17..318254b 100644 --- a/IPython/kernel/manager.py +++ b/IPython/kernel/manager.py @@ -163,7 +163,7 @@ class KernelManager(ConnectionFileMixin): """replace templated args (e.g. {connection_file})""" if self.kernel_cmd: cmd = self.kernel_cmd - elif self.kernel_name == 'python': + elif self.kernel_name == kernelspec.NATIVE_KERNEL_NAME: # The native kernel gets special handling cmd = make_ipkernel_cmd( 'from IPython.kernel.zmq.kernelapp import main; main()',